**Ticket: Config drift in LiftWeave staging simulator**

The LiftWeave elevator-dispatch simulator in staging has drifted from the committed baseline again. Car-count and hall-call latency parameters were edited live during last month's load test and never reverted, so dispatch benchmarks no longer match production behavior. Future maintainers should treat any manual edit to the simulator host as temporary and reconcile within a day. I have restored the canonical settings and am recording them here so the next drift is easy to spot.

service settings:
[kelax]
team = caswyn
access_code = ac_c41040
owner = briius.praix
host = kelax.qirvanlabs.corp
port = 9200
peer = sormir.halixhq.internal
salt = f8d36025
pin = 3766

As release manager, you own the Quillcheck documentation linter configuration for the Marrowvale platform. Every merged docs change must pass Quillcheck before a release branch is cut, and lint rule updates require your sign-off. When publishing a new Quillcheck ruleset bundle, verify its provenance by signing it with the key that follows.

deploy key for kahag-kagaf: bky9_uLYdkfG6Z

**Q: A driver needs a pool car key — what do I do?**

Good news: you don't have to hand keys over the desk anymore. All pool car keys for the Ashgrove site now live in the self-service cabinet behind reception, next to the umbrella stand. Check the driver has a booking in Wheelshare, get them to sign the clipboard log, and point them at the cabinet. If the log's full, grab a fresh sheet from the drawer. They'll open the cabinet with the code below:

door code, hahag-tagef: bdg-OAWSKZ-89993088